Spielberg's Dreamworks in Jeopardy?

Filed under: Business Blitz > Steven Spielberg

stevensp.jpg

We mentioned last year that Steven Spielberg and his "people" were working hard to make Dreamworks a totally independent studio.

Things seemed to be going Steven's way (i.e. a big Indian media company offered to back them with a few hundred million dollars)….until now.

Dreamworks was going to have Universal Pictures distribute its movies, but as of Friday, that deal is dead in the water.

And now, according to the New York Times, Steven Spielberg is talking with the Walt Disney Co. about a distribution deal.

According to The Hollywood Reporter, Universal said, "Universal Pictures has ended discussions with DreamWorks for a distribution agreement. Over the past several weeks DreamWorks has demanded material changes to previously agreed upon terms. It is clear that DreamWorks' needs and Universal's business interests are no longer in alignment. We wish them luck in their pursuit of funding and distribution of their future endeavors."
